Output 67342045cb4d25d866d232c81b46b0608e8e8593e796e51b7549fc6b7e603f45:3

value
538000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2b370e4654fb2927d3d32dd61fa28a59c5f9004 OP_EQUALVERIFY OP_CHECKSIG
address
1LD5s4dbjfsUwdrHjCqoHYthRVWY7dtZtu
transaction
67342045cb4d25d866d232c81b46b0608e8e8593e796e51b7549fc6b7e603f45
spent
true